Dr Lisa Harper Campbell is a writer, researcher and educator from Adelaide, South Australia.
Her work has appeared on stage around the country and in print through Aniko Press, Australian Book Review, The Conversation and various academic journals.
Her first book Reframing remembrance: Contemporary French cinema and the Second World War was published in 2021.
Lisa's interests include film, television, history, comedy, feminism, memory studies, semiology, pedagogy, reading, tennis and trivia.
